BMC participated for the first time in the microelectronics industry in 1976, using its expertise for producing high-performance pocket electronic calculators. And BMC has been actively developing various kinds of products, centering on LSI, where the international competition has intensified greatly. Since then, BMC has been continually expanding its business activities, including office and amusement equipment, personal computers, and office automated (OA) equipment.

In 1987, BMC started to develop Cash Register and Poinf of Sales (POS) device. At the same time, BMC launched the first “Fiscal Cash Register” implementation in Italy.

BMC has vigorously promoted international cooperation. All those activities concretely represent BMC’s corporate philosophy that : “By fully recognizing our duty as international corporation, we’ll devote ourselves to improvement and enhancement of the international society”
